Hon Dr Ayesha Verrall to the Minister of Health: What progress, if any, has been made in the quarter April to June 2024 on the recommended focus area ‘Te Aho o Te Kahu to work in partnership with Health New Zealand  Te Whatu Ora and the Māori Health Authority  Te Aka Whai Ora to provide national strategic and structural leadership of the cancer control system. This will include leadership structures that enable strong leadership from Māori, clinicians and people with lived experience of cancer’ under ‘System-wide solution 2: National system leadership’ in the Cancer Control Agency ’Cancer Services Planning’ document?
Hon Dr Shane Reti: I am advised that during this quarter (April to June 2024) regular meetings occurred across a range of teams within Health NZ including; Future of Health Workforce, Strategy, Planning and Purchasing, and National Public Health Service Screening Leads. Meetings occur on identified priorities and during this quarter have included teams responsible for the delivery and monitoring of the Faster Cancer Treatment target.
